#a52225 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a52225 is composed of 64.7% red, 13.3% green and 14.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 79.4% magenta, 77.6% yellow and 35.3% black. It has a hue angle of 358.6 degrees, a saturation of 65.8% and a lightness of 39%. #a52225 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ff444a with #4b0000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

#a52225 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a52225 has RGB values of R:165, G:34, B:37 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.79, Y:0.78,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 10822181.
